Embattled Syrian President Bashar al-Assad has appointed former Health Minister Wael al-Halqi to the post of the country’s prime minister following the defection of the previous premier earlier in the week, Al Arabiya news agency reported citing Syria’s state television.

Former Prime Minister Riyad Hijab, surfaced with his family in Jordan on Monday, saying he had defected from the Assad regime in Damascus and joined the opposition. Hours before he appeared in Jordan, Syrian state television reported that Hijab was sacked from his post without specifying the reason why.

“The president has signed Decree 298, appointing Wael al-Halqi as the new prime minister,” Al Arabiya quoted the Syrian broadcaster as saying.

Halqi, born in 1964, replaces acting premier Omar Ghalawanji, who was appointed as the government’s caretaker hours after Hijab’s defection.

The new prime minister comes from Syria’s southern province of Deraa, where the 17-month-old popular uprising against Assad’s ruling began. Halki graduated from Damascus University's faculty of medicine in 1987. He is married and has four children.
